DIN NBR5648 UPVC pipe fittings are components manufactured according to a standardized specification that combines German (DIN) and Brazilian (NBR) norms. These fittings are designed for use in pressure piping systems, especially for water supply, irrigation, and industrial applications. They ensure dimensional accuracy, structural strength, and reliable performance, making them a preferred choice in both residential and large-scale infrastructure projects.
The Role of UPVC in Modern Piping Systems
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ride (UPVC) is a rigid, non-toxic, and corrosion-resistant material widely used in water distribution systems. Unlike traditional metal fittings, UPVC does not react with water or chemicals, preventing rust and scale buildup. This ensures clean water delivery and minimal internal friction, which reduces energy loss and improves flow efficiency. Its lightweight structure also simplifies handling and installation in any environment.
Key Features Defined by the DIN NBR5648 Standard
The DIN NBR5648 standard sets strict guidelines for wall thickness, pressure rating, and joint compatibility. UPVC fittings produced under this specification often carry PN10 or PN16 pressure classifications, meaning they can handle sustained water pressure safely. These fittings are available in multiple types-including elbows, tees, couplings, reducers, and flanges-to ensure seamless connectivity within the entire pipeline system.
Advantages of Using DIN NBR5648 UPVC Fittings
The key benefit of DIN NBR5648 UPVC fittings lies in their combination of durability, cost-effectiveness, and safety. They are corrosion-proof, resistant to most industrial chemicals, and unaffected by ultraviolet light when properly installed. The fittings have a long operational lifespan, often exceeding long-term durability according to standards under normal conditions. Additionally, their smooth inner surface minimizes pressure loss, ensuring stable water flow and lower pumping costs.
Easy Installation and Low Maintenance
Contractors and installers favor DIN NBR5648 UPVC fittings because they are simple to assemble. Using solvent cement or rubber ring joints, connections can be made quickly and securely without heavy tools or specialized labor. Once installed, these fittings require almost no maintenance-no painting, welding, or periodic tightening. This reduces both downtime and long-term operational costs, making them ideal for modern plumbing systems.
Environmental and Economic Benefits
From an environmental perspective, UPVC is recyclable and has a smaller carbon footprint compared to metal alternatives. Its long service life reduces material waste, while its efficiency lowers energy consumption in water transport systems. Economically, DIN NBR5648 UPVC fittings offer one of the best price-to-performance ratios available in the piping industry, combining longevity with affordability.
